Jackson, officially the City of Jackson, is the capital of and the most populous city in the U.S. state of Mississippi. The city is also one of two county seats of Hinds County, along with Raymond. The city had a population of 153,701 at the 2024 census, down from 173,514 at the 2010 census. Jackson's population declined more between 2010 and 2024 (11.42%) than any major city in the United States. WebJan 26, 2024 · The Chicago Police Department reported the city had 799 homicides in 2024, more than Jackson’s 155. But the homicide rate in Chicago, with a population of roughly 2.7 million, stood at 29.6 per 100,000 population. The rate in Jackson, with a population of 153,701, was about 100 per 100,000 population.
